Symbian3/PDK/Source/GUID-8A3A7CD9-A181-5D25-B583-0EA1CD59AFA2.dita
author Dominic Pinkman <Dominic.Pinkman@Nokia.com>
Thu, 11 Mar 2010 18:02:22 +0000
changeset 3 46218c8b8afa
parent 1 25a17d01db0c
child 5 f345bda72bc4
permissions -rw-r--r--
week 10 bug fix submission (SF PDK version): Bug 1892, Bug 1897, Bug 1319. Also 3 or 4 documents were found to contain code blocks with SFL, which has been fixed. Partial fix for broken links, links to Forum Nokia, and the 'Symbian platform' terminology issues.

<?xml version="1.0" encoding="utf-8"?>
<!-- Copyright (c) 2007-2010 Nokia Corporation and/or its subsidiary(-ies) All rights reserved. -->
<!-- This component and the accompanying materials are made available under the terms of the License 
"Eclipse Public License v1.0" which accompanies this distribution, 
and is available at the URL "http://www.eclipse.org/legal/epl-v10.html". -->
<!-- Initial Contributors:
    Nokia Corporation - initial contribution.
Contributors: 
-->
<!DOCTYPE task
  PUBLIC "-//OASIS//DTD DITA Task//EN" "task.dtd">
<task id="GUID-8A3A7CD9-A181-5D25-B583-0EA1CD59AFA2" xml:lang="en"><title>Multimedia
Proactive Command Tutorial</title><shortdesc>This tutorial describes how to use the multimedia proactive commads. </shortdesc><prolog><metadata><keywords/></metadata></prolog><taskbody>
<context><p>The SAT engine requests the TSY for the proactive commands. The
TSY notifies the SAT engine when it recieves the requested proactive commands
from the applications in the ICC. This tutorial describes the different proactive
commands related to multimedia functions and how to use them.  </p></context>


<steps-unordered>
<step id="GUID-5EDC92ED-80B9-5C8F-834C-25BCF03A1D24"><cmd>Use <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>NotifySubmitMultimediaMsgPCmd()</apiname></xref> to
request the TSY to send a multimedia message to the network. </cmd>

<info>The message is stored in the ICC. The TSY completes the request when
it receives a submit multimedia message proactive command from the ICC. The
proactive command information is sent to the SAT enginein a <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>TSubmitMultimediaMessageV6</apiname></xref> object
and a terminal response is sent to the ICC. </info>
</step>
<step id="GUID-D2F83CBA-A825-57B1-890A-747404F6C776"><cmd>Use <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>NotifyDisplayMultimediaMsgPCmd()</apiname></xref> to
request the TSY to display a multimedia message to the user. </cmd>

<info>The TSY completes the request when it receives a display multimedia
message proactive command from the ICC. The proactive command information
is sent to the SAT engine in a <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>TDisplayMultimediaMessageV6</apiname></xref> object
and a terminal response is sent to the ICC. </info>
</step>
<step id="GUID-20C4477D-4CFB-5FB6-93F4-31074DC17BF5"><cmd>Use <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>NotifyRetrieveMultimediaMsgPCmd()</apiname></xref> to
request the TSY to retrieve a multimedia message from the network. </cmd>

<info>The TSY completes the request when it receives a retrieve multimedia
message proactive command from the ICC. The proactive command information
is sent to the SAT engine in a <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>TRetrieveMultimediaMessageV6</apiname></xref> object
and a terminal response is sent to the ICC. </info>
</step>
<step id="GUID-07B814D1-6112-5830-86CF-1539EE238CCD"><cmd>Use <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>NotifySetFramesPCmd()</apiname></xref> to
request the TSY to set the multimedia frames. </cmd>

<info>The TSY completes the request when it receives a set frame  proactive
command from the ICC. The frames can be used to split the screen and display
multiple messages or images simultaneously. The proactive command information
is sent to the SAT enginein a <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>TSetFramesV6</apiname></xref> object
and a terminal response is sent to the ICC. </info>
</step>
<step id="GUID-8AADA5B2-688B-55BD-93A5-EA49569E2BA5"><cmd>Use <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>NotifyGetFramesStatusPCmd()</apiname></xref> to
request the TSY to get the frame parameters. </cmd>

<info>The TSY completes the request when it receives a get frame status  proactive
command from the ICC. The proactive command information is sent to the SAT
enginein a <xref href="GUID-10B2C9F7-ABBF-33E8-8B89-6D170E21293C.dita"><apiname>TGetFramesStatusV6</apiname></xref> object and
a terminal response is sent to the ICC. </info>
</step>
</steps-unordered>
</taskbody></task>